Working as part of the M&E delivery team, you will take primary responsibility for the Electrical packages, ensuring safe, compliant, and high-quality delivery on site.
Managing H&S and ensuring compliance with CDM Regulations at the work face
Carrying out quality inspections and supporting the QVF process
Issuing, managing, and closing out NCRs and CARs
Liaising closely with M&E, construction team, and senior site engineers
Implementing and monitoring Work Inspection Records (WIRs)
Coordination, procurement, and supervision of Electrical works
Day-to-day management of on site electrical activities
Monitoring programme and issuing weekly progress updates to the Project Manager
Management and monitoring of electrical subcontractors
